mirror of
https://github.com/Lastorder-DC/rhymix.git
synced 2026-01-05 17:51:40 +09:00
Clean up other types of cache file path handling
This commit is contained in:
parent
930ebc97b7
commit
0c337f48cd
5 changed files with 20 additions and 24 deletions
|
|
@ -2312,10 +2312,8 @@ class documentController extends document
|
|||
$xml_body_buff = $this->getXmlTree($tree[0], $tree, $module_info->site_srl, $xml_header_buff);
|
||||
$xml_buff = sprintf(
|
||||
'<?php '.
|
||||
'define(\'__XE__\', true); '.
|
||||
'require_once(\''.FileHandler::getRealPath('./config/config.inc.php').'\'); '.
|
||||
'$oContext = &Context::getInstance(); '.
|
||||
'$oContext->init(); '.
|
||||
'require_once(\''.FileHandler::getRealPath('./common/autoload.php').'\'); '.
|
||||
'Context::init(); '.
|
||||
'header("Content-Type: text/xml; charset=UTF-8"); '.
|
||||
'header("Expires: Mon, 26 Jul 1997 05:00:00 GMT"); '.
|
||||
'header("Last-Modified: " . gmdate("D, d M Y H:i:s") . " GMT"); '.
|
||||
|
|
|
|||
|
|
@ -186,7 +186,7 @@ class layoutAdminController extends layout
|
|||
}
|
||||
}
|
||||
|
||||
$tmpDir = sprintf('./files/attach/images/%s/tmp', $args->layout_srl);
|
||||
$tmpDir = sprintf('./files/attach/images/%d/tmp', $args->layout_srl);
|
||||
// Separately handle if a type of extra_vars is an image
|
||||
if($layout_info->extra_var)
|
||||
{
|
||||
|
|
@ -777,7 +777,7 @@ class layoutAdminController extends layout
|
|||
|
||||
if(is_array($image_list)) {
|
||||
foreach($image_list as $key=>$val) {
|
||||
$new_file = sprintf("./files/attach/images/%s/%s", $args->layout_srl,$val->filename);
|
||||
$new_file = sprintf("./files/attach/images/%d/%s", $args->layout_srl,$val->filename);
|
||||
FileHandler::copyFile($val->old_file, $new_file);
|
||||
$extra_vars->{$key} = $new_file;
|
||||
}
|
||||
|
|
|
|||
|
|
@ -113,7 +113,7 @@ class layoutView extends layout
|
|||
if($layoutSrl == -1)
|
||||
{
|
||||
$site_srl = ($oModule) ? $oModule->module_info->site_srl : 0;
|
||||
$designInfoFile = sprintf(_XE_PATH_ . 'files/site_design/design_%s.php', $site_srl);
|
||||
$designInfoFile = sprintf(_XE_PATH_ . 'files/site_design/design_%d.php', $site_srl);
|
||||
include($designInfoFile);
|
||||
|
||||
if($skinType == 'M')
|
||||
|
|
|
|||
|
|
@ -255,7 +255,7 @@ class menuAdminController extends menu
|
|||
throw new Rhymix\Framework\Exception('msg_adminmenu_cannot_delete');
|
||||
|
||||
// get menu properies with child menu
|
||||
$phpFile = sprintf("./files/cache/menu/%s.php", $menu_srl);
|
||||
$phpFile = sprintf("./files/cache/menu/%d.php", $menu_srl);
|
||||
$originMenu = NULL;
|
||||
|
||||
if(is_readable(FileHandler::getRealPath($phpFile)))
|
||||
|
|
@ -366,7 +366,7 @@ class menuAdminController extends menu
|
|||
}
|
||||
}
|
||||
// Delete images of menu buttons
|
||||
$image_path = sprintf('./files/attach/menu_button/%s', $menu_srl);
|
||||
$image_path = sprintf('./files/attach/menu_button/%d', $menu_srl);
|
||||
FileHandler::removeDir($image_path);
|
||||
|
||||
$oDB->commit();
|
||||
|
|
@ -873,7 +873,7 @@ class menuAdminController extends menu
|
|||
if($itemInfo->parent_srl) $parent_srl = $itemInfo->parent_srl;
|
||||
|
||||
// get menu properies with child menu
|
||||
$phpFile = sprintf("./files/cache/menu/%s.php", $args->menu_srl);
|
||||
$phpFile = sprintf("./files/cache/menu/%d.php", $args->menu_srl);
|
||||
$originMenu = NULL;
|
||||
|
||||
if(is_readable(FileHandler::getRealPath($phpFile)))
|
||||
|
|
@ -1027,7 +1027,7 @@ class menuAdminController extends menu
|
|||
}
|
||||
|
||||
// get menu properies with child menu
|
||||
$phpFile = sprintf(_XE_PATH_ . "files/cache/menu/%s.php", $originalItemInfo->menu_srl);
|
||||
$phpFile = sprintf(_XE_PATH_ . "files/cache/menu/%d.php", $originalItemInfo->menu_srl);
|
||||
$originMenu = NULL;
|
||||
|
||||
if(is_readable(FileHandler::getRealPath($phpFile)))
|
||||
|
|
@ -1764,8 +1764,8 @@ class menuAdminController extends menu
|
|||
// Return if there is no information when creating the xml file
|
||||
if(!$menu_srl) return;
|
||||
// Specify the name of the cache file
|
||||
$xml_file = sprintf(_XE_PATH_ . "files/cache/menu/%s.xml.php", $menu_srl);
|
||||
$php_file = sprintf(_XE_PATH_ . "files/cache/menu/%s.php", $menu_srl);
|
||||
$xml_file = sprintf(_XE_PATH_ . "files/cache/menu/%d.xml.php", $menu_srl);
|
||||
$php_file = sprintf(_XE_PATH_ . "files/cache/menu/%d.php", $menu_srl);
|
||||
// Get menu informaton
|
||||
$args = new stdClass();
|
||||
$args->menu_srl = $menu_srl;
|
||||
|
|
@ -1837,10 +1837,8 @@ class menuAdminController extends menu
|
|||
// Create the xml cache file (a separate session is needed for xml cache)
|
||||
$xml_buff = sprintf(
|
||||
'<?php '.
|
||||
'define(\'__XE__\', true); '.
|
||||
'require_once(\''.FileHandler::getRealPath('./config/config.inc.php').'\'); '.
|
||||
'$oContext = Context::getInstance(); '.
|
||||
'$oContext->init(); '.
|
||||
'require_once(\''.FileHandler::getRealPath('./common/autoload.php').'\'); '.
|
||||
'Context::init(); '.
|
||||
'header("Content-Type: text/xml; charset=UTF-8"); '.
|
||||
'header("Expires: Mon, 26 Jul 1997 05:00:00 GMT"); '.
|
||||
'header("Last-Modified: " . gmdate("D, d M Y H:i:s") . " GMT"); '.
|
||||
|
|
@ -2112,7 +2110,7 @@ class menuAdminController extends menu
|
|||
);
|
||||
|
||||
// Generate buff data
|
||||
$output['buff'] .= sprintf('%s=>array(%s),', $node->menu_item_srl, $attribute);
|
||||
$output['buff'] .= sprintf('%d=>array(%s),', $node->menu_item_srl, $attribute);
|
||||
$output['name'] .= $name_str;
|
||||
}
|
||||
return $output;
|
||||
|
|
|
|||
|
|
@ -83,8 +83,8 @@ class menuAdminModel extends menu
|
|||
if(!$output->data) return;
|
||||
|
||||
$menu_info = $output->data;
|
||||
$menu_info->xml_file = sprintf('./files/cache/menu/%s.xml.php',$menu_srl);
|
||||
$menu_info->php_file = sprintf('./files/cache/menu/%s.php',$menu_srl);
|
||||
$menu_info->xml_file = sprintf('./files/cache/menu/%d.xml.php',$menu_srl);
|
||||
$menu_info->php_file = sprintf('./files/cache/menu/%d.php',$menu_srl);
|
||||
return $menu_info;
|
||||
}
|
||||
|
||||
|
|
@ -112,8 +112,8 @@ class menuAdminModel extends menu
|
|||
|
||||
if($menu_info->menu_srl)
|
||||
{
|
||||
$menu_info->xml_file = sprintf('./files/cache/menu/%s.xml.php',$menu_info->menu_srl);
|
||||
$menu_info->php_file = sprintf('./files/cache/menu/%s.php',$menu_info->menu_srl);
|
||||
$menu_info->xml_file = sprintf('./files/cache/menu/%d.xml.php',$menu_info->menu_srl);
|
||||
$menu_info->php_file = sprintf('./files/cache/menu/%d.php',$menu_info->menu_srl);
|
||||
}
|
||||
return $menu_info;
|
||||
}
|
||||
|
|
@ -502,7 +502,7 @@ class menuAdminModel extends menu
|
|||
{
|
||||
$isMenuFixed = false;
|
||||
$output = $this->getMenu($menuSrl);
|
||||
$php_file = sprintf(_XE_PATH_ . 'files/cache/menu/%s.php',$output->menu_srl);
|
||||
$php_file = sprintf(_XE_PATH_ . 'files/cache/menu/%d.php',$output->menu_srl);
|
||||
if(file_exists($php_file))
|
||||
{
|
||||
include($php_file);
|
||||
|
|
@ -554,7 +554,7 @@ class menuAdminModel extends menu
|
|||
{
|
||||
unset($menu);
|
||||
unset($menuItems);
|
||||
$value->php_file = sprintf(_XE_PATH_ . 'files/cache/menu/%s.php',$value->menu_srl);
|
||||
$value->php_file = sprintf(_XE_PATH_ . 'files/cache/menu/%d.php',$value->menu_srl);
|
||||
if(!file_exists($value->php_file))
|
||||
{
|
||||
$oMenuAdminController->makeXmlFile($value->menu_srl);
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ue